Aerodrums - app/kit for drummers (using Playstation 3 camera)
This was on the UK Dragons Den and I thought it was a neat use of existing technology (Playstation 3 camera which you can buy for about £10 now). So they basically wrote the software and created a product around that - which they sell at a pretty nice £155
I reckon if they dropped the price they could sell a lot more.
Anybody else have cool ideas using things like a Playstation camera?
